Abstract: GO08.00004 : Direct Laser Acceleration of Electrons using a Shaped Tilted Ponderomotive Mirror*

We are preparing experiments on the ALEPH laser system at Colorado State University in which we will use the diagnostic techniques that we have developed to align our scaled-up design of a high-energy pulse compressor that will deliver spatially chirped pulses.
